NASHVILLE, Tenn. (AP) - A 12-year-old driving a pickup truck and a 14-year-old passenger were killed and two others were injured Tuesday in a shooting and crash as the truck traveled on Interstate 24 near downtown Nashville, police said.
The two killed were identified as Abdiwahab Adan, the driver, and Donquez Abernathy, police said. Two other teens were wounded inside the truck and were taken to a hospital. Police said they have a suspect.
The shooting was reported around 3 a.m., and the crash involved the pickup truck and a tractor-trailer, news outlets reported, citing police and transportation officials.
The shooting appears to have been contained in the truck, Metro Nashville Police tweeted. A gun was recovered from the vehicle, which had been reported stolen last week, the tweet said.
A portion of the interstate was shut down while police investigated, but had reopened by 7:30 a.m., news outlets reported.
It wasn’t clear what led to the gunfire. An investigation was continuing.
